National Salesperson Day, celebrated on December 13, is a special day to say "thank you" to people who sell things for a living. These salespeople help us find the right toys, clothes, food, and other items we need or want. They answer our questions, give us advice, and make shopping easier and fun. On this day, we show appreciation for their hard work and friendly service. They play a big role in making sure we get the best products and enjoy our shopping experience. It's a nice way to remember and celebrate the work they do every day.
